Aristotle considered it essential to living virtuously that we habituate ourselves to act virtuously. Just as we acquire skill in a craft or a sport through constant practice, we acquire the virtues “by first engaging in the activities” (Nicomachean Ethics II.1).   • Photographs are not mere reflections of reality. Photographs, with their widespread penetration into world cultures, reveal and determine biases in our perceptions of reality.
  • Photographs can have negative effects when the viewer assumes her or his interpretation of what the photograph means is revealing a universal truth instead of merely one possible interpretation out of many possible meanings.
  • Photographs can demoralize and even reduce a viewer’s empathy for the subject in the photo when the photograph has too much shock value or there are too many shocking photos of that same subject.
